The Hidden Link Between Personal Values and Corporate Reality"Values" are often treated as a checkbox exercise, a list of aspirational adjectives meant for a slide deck. However, there is a profound difference between company values and the individual values of the person leading the ship.To build a legacy that lasts, a CEO must realize that culture is not an external project; it is a direct reflection of their internal compass.The Common Corporate TrapMost organizations define their values at a company level. They focus on how they want the employees to behave and how the brand should be perceived. While necessary, this approach often skips the most critical step: the conscious definition of the CEO’s personal values.When you fail to define what you personally stand for, your leadership lacks a North Star. This leads to "performative" thought leadership content that sounds professional but feels hollow to the audience and the organization.Strategizing AuthenticityAuthenticity is often discussed as a soft skill, but in this episode, we treat it as a strategic asset. By consciously identifying what you value in life and business, you can weave those threads into your thought leadership strategy.Key Takeaways from the Episode:Move Beyond the Company Manual: Shift your focus from "what the company stands for" to "what I stand for."The Power of Strategic Alignment: When your communication is rooted in personal values, every post, speech, and decision becomes consistent.Fostering Trust Through Transparency: Authenticity isn't just about being "nice"; it's about being predictable and principled. This clarity attracts a network that aligns with your vision.Final ThoughtYour influence as a leader is capped by your level of self-awareness.
